    Asynchronous code just means that the language 💬 has a way to tell the computer / program 🤖 that at some point in the code, it 🤖 will have to wait for *something else* to finish somewhere else. Let's say that *something else* is called "slow-file" 📝.
    
    So, during that time, the computer can go and do some other work, while "slow-file" 📝 finishes.
